After reading lot of issues in net for last two days, I upgraded all ASUS software and drivers from ASUS support site first. Specially Express cache software needs to be upgraded before upgrading to 8.1 as per ASUS site.
Then I started early morning to update as to avoid rush in downloading. I followed procedures available elsewhere to start update from MS stores.
It took 15 minutes to download and another 15 minutes for setting before first reboot. During this install program said about adding language support after install only is possible and asked whether want to continue or stop. I opted continue.
It did 7 times reboot and in that 3 times showed percentage progress like setting up, setting pc settings and setting a few more things. From first reboot to final, it took 60 minutes. Total duration 90 minutes.
Previously installed start8 button was not working.Needed to remove install other start8 button program.
Shortcut arrows was removed by me using regedit. That I had to do it again.
It has not allowed use of gadgets already installed. uninstalled and used other from this site
WinAero: Downloads / Tools by other people / Desktop gadgets and sidebar for Windows 8.1.

I have observed some more changes.
1) Upgrade has removed my RamDisk.
2) It has created another partition. I am giving below the partition table with new one bold. Taken from dual booting MAC OSX. In linux the partition is having flag hidden,diag and label as Recovery.
/dev/disk1
#: TYPE NAME SIZE IDENTIFIER
0: GUID_partition_scheme *500.1 GB disk1
1: EFI 314.6 MB disk1s1
2: DE94BBA4-06D1-4D40-A16A-BFD50179D6AC 629.1 MB disk1s2
3: Microsoft Reserved 134.2 MB disk1s3
4: Microsoft Basic Data Windows 107.0 GB disk1s4
5: DE94BBA4-06D1-4D40-A16A-BFD50179D6AC 367.0 MB disk1s5
6: Microsoft Basic Data Data 85.6 GB disk1s6
7: Microsoft Basic Data LVGEFI 313.5 MB disk1s7
8: Microsoft Basic Data Audio 85.9 GB disk1s8
9: Microsoft Basic Data PhotosVideos 166.2 GB disk1s9
10: Apple_HFS HACKINTOSH 32.1 GB disk1s10
11: DE94BBA4-06D1-4D40-A16A-BFD50179D6AC 21.5 GB disk1s11
What is the need. Is it required or made only for upgrade purposes? Any light thrown welcome.
